Position Overview

As the Head Bartender, you will support the Beverage Manager in overseeing all aspects of the bar's daily operations, ensuring exceptional service, efficiency, and consistency. You will play a key role in leading the bar team, upholding the highest standards of quality and presentation, and driving profitability.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Bar Operations
    • Assist the Beverage Manager in overseeing the day-to-day operations of the bar, ensuring all processes run smoothly and efficiently.
    • Supervise the preparation and service of beverages, ensuring quality, accuracy, and consistency.
    • Support inventory management, including ordering supplies, stock rotation, and minimising waste.
    • Ensure the bar adheres to UK health, safety, and licensing regulations at all times.
  • Menu Development
    • Collaborate with the Beverage Manager to develop creative and seasonal drink menus, including signature cocktails and non-alcoholic options.
    • Provide input on new drink offerings, experimenting with flavours, techniques, and presentation styles.
    • Stay updated on beverage trends, incorporating fresh ideas to enhance the menu.
  • Team Leadership
    • Lead and inspire the bar team, fostering a culture of professionalism, collaboration, and excellence.
    • Train and mentor team members, ensuring they understand recipes, techniques, and service standards.
    • Monitor staff performance, providing regular feedback and identifying opportunities for growth.
    • Assist in scheduling and managing shifts to maintain optimal staffing levels during peak and off-peak times.
  • Guest Experience
    • Ensure all guests receive exceptional service, creating memorable experiences with a focus on warmth, attentiveness, and professionalism.
    • Handle guest feedback and complaints promptly, ensuring concerns are resolved effectively and constructively.
    • Build relationships with regular patrons and VIP guests, fostering loyalty and repeat business.
  • Financial Management
    • Support the Beverage Manager in monitoring bar revenue, costs, and profitability, implementing strategies to achieve financial targets.
    • Assist in tracking sales performance, analysing key metrics, and identifying areas for improvement.
    • Contribute to upselling initiatives and promotional campaigns to boost revenue.
  • Supplier and Vendor Relations
    • Work with the Beverage Manager to maintain strong relationships with suppliers, ensuring access to premium products and competitive pricing.
    • Monitor deliveries to ensure quality and consistency of products.

How to prepare for a job interview at Soho Caffe Limited

✨Showcase Your Mixology Skills

As a Head Bartender, your knowledge of beverages is crucial. Be prepared to discuss your favourite cocktails, the techniques you use, and any unique creations you've developed. Consider bringing a portfolio of your drink recipes or photos of your work to impress the interviewers.

✨Demonstrate Leadership Experience

This role requires strong leadership capabilities. Share specific examples of how you've successfully led a team in a high-pressure environment. Highlight your training methods and how you've motivated staff to maintain high standards of service.

✨Understand the Brand and Concept

Familiarise yourself with MOI's unique dining experience and its focus on Japanese cuisine. Be ready to discuss how you can contribute to their vision, especially in terms of menu development and guest experience. Showing that you understand their ethos will set you apart.

✨Prepare for Scenario Questions

Expect questions about handling difficult situations, such as guest complaints or inventory issues. Think of examples from your past experiences where you resolved conflicts or improved processes. This will demonstrate your problem-solving skills and ability to stay calm under pressure.
